Average Pet Insurance Price in Milwaukee

Budgeting for pet insurance in Milwaukee? Plan for $23 to $102 $/mo. That's above the national average of $55, reflecting Milwaukee's position as large city with a state-university economy where research funding, student spending, and hospital systems form a recession-resistant base. The Wisconsin state average of $59 offers another reference point.

Pet Insurance Cost: Milwaukee vs State & National Average

CategoryMilwaukeeWisconsin AvgNational Avg
Average cost$63$59$55
Low estimate$23$44$41
High estimate$102$77$72

Is the Wisconsin state average different from Milwaukee's?

Wisconsin's state average for pet insurance is $59, which is lower than Milwaukee's average of $63. This means Milwaukee is on the pricier side even within its own state.

How much does pet insurance cost in Milwaukee?

Based on 2026 data from BLS and Census Bureau surveys, pet insurance in Milwaukee, WI typically costs between $23 and $102. The average of $63 puts Milwaukee 15% above the national average of $55.
